The Verdict
Spice Alley is the place to be for those after a taste of Asia. From a hip fit out to a menu packed with generous servings, there’s a little something for everyone! You won’t want to miss the addictive yum mong kup pork belly salad, or grammable ‘signature cocktail’. Just a hop, skip and a jump up to the third level of SKYCITY, this gem is sure to have you quickly planning round two.
